Peter Norton's Guide to Access 2000 Programming

Peter Norton's Guide to Access 2000 Programming pdf epub mobi txt 电子书 下载 2026

出版者:Sams
作者:Peter Norton
出品人:
页数:468
译者:
出版时间:1999-10-27
价格:USD 34.99
装帧:Paperback
isbn号码:9780672317606
丛书系列:
图书标签:
  • Access 2000
  • Programming
  • Database
  • Microsoft Access
  • VBA
  • Tutorial
  • Reference
  • Peter Norton
  • Software Development
  • Computer Science
  • Programming Language
想要找书就要到 本本书屋
立刻按 ctrl+D收藏本页
你会得到大惊喜!!

具体描述

解锁数据库的强大潜力:探索 Access 2000 的编程艺术 在这本深度指南中,我们将踏上一段精彩的数据库编程之旅,专注于 Microsoft Access 2000 这个功能强大且易于上手的平台。本书并非简单罗列功能,而是旨在为你提供一套系统性的知识体系和实用的开发技巧,让你能够从容应对从入门到精通的每一个阶段,最终掌握构建高效、可靠的 Access 应用程序的艺术。 为何选择 Access 2000 进行数据库编程? 在信息爆炸的时代,数据已成为企业和个人决策的关键。而数据库,正是管理和利用这些数据的核心。Access 2000 凭借其集成的开发环境、丰富的对象模型以及相对较低的学习门槛,成为了许多个人开发者、小型企业以及部门级应用的理想选择。通过本书,你将理解 Access 2000 如何将复杂的数据库概念转化为可视化的、可操作的组件,让数据库编程不再是遥不可及的专业技能。 本书将带你深入哪些领域? 本书的内容围绕着 Access 2000 编程的各个核心层面展开,力求全面而深入。我们将从最基础的数据库概念讲起,逐渐深入到更复杂的编程技术,最终能够独立完成复杂的应用开发。 第一部分:夯实基础——理解 Access 2000 的核心组件 在开始编程之前,充分理解 Access 2000 的构成要素至关重要。我们将从以下几个方面进行讲解: 数据库设计基础: 表(Tables): 数据存储的基石。我们将深入讲解如何规划和创建高效的表结构,包括字段类型选择、主键、外键的定义及其重要性。我们将探讨规范化(Normalization)的原理,以及如何通过设计良好的表来避免数据冗余和提高数据一致性。 字段属性(Field Properties): 细致入微的控制。我们将详细解析每个字段的属性,例如数据类型、字段大小、格式、输入掩码、默认值、允许零长度、索引等,以及它们如何影响数据的输入、存储和检索。 关系(Relationships): 数据之间的纽带。本书将详细讲解如何建立和管理表之间的关系,包括一对一、一对多、多对多关系。我们将重点介绍参照完整性(Referential Integrity)的设置,以及它在维护数据一致性方面的关键作用。 数据访问对象(DAO)和远程数据对象(RDO)入门: DAO 概览: Access 数据库操作的基石。我们将介绍 DAO 模型,这是 Access 应用程序中最常用的数据访问接口。你将学习如何通过 DAO 对象模型来访问和操作数据库中的各种对象,如数据库、表、记录集等。 RDO 简介(可选): 了解其他数据访问方式。虽然 DAO 是 Access 的原生接口,但了解 RDO 也能为处理外部数据源提供更广阔的视角。我们将简要介绍 RDO 的概念及其适用场景。 第二部分:掌握 VBA 编程——Access 应用程序的灵魂 Visual Basic for Applications (VBA) 是 Access 2000 的强大编程语言,它将赋予你的数据库应用程序生命。我们将系统地讲解 VBA 的核心概念和在 Access 中的应用: VBA 语言基础: 变量与数据类型: 构建程序的砖块。我们将详细介绍 VBA 中各种数据类型,如 Integer, Long, String, Boolean, Date, Object 等,以及如何正确声明和使用变量来存储和操作数据。 运算符与表达式: 实现数据运算的工具。我们将讲解算术运算符、比较运算符、逻辑运算符以及如何构建有效的表达式。 控制结构: 程序流程的指挥者。本书将深入讲解条件语句(If...Then...Else, Select Case)和循环语句(For...Next, Do While...Loop, Do Until...Loop),让你能够控制程序的执行路径,实现复杂的逻辑判断和重复操作。 过程与函数: 代码的模块化与重用。我们将讲解 Sub 过程和 Function 函数的区别和用法,以及如何编写可重用的代码块,提高开发效率并降低出错率。 对象模型: 理解 Access 的内在结构。我们将详细介绍 Access 的对象模型,包括 Application、Database、TableDef、Recordset、QueryDef、Form、Report、Control 等关键对象,以及它们之间的层级关系和属性、方法。 面向对象编程(OOP)概念在 Access 中的应用: 对象、属性与方法: 交互的基础。我们将通过大量实例,讲解如何通过对象的属性来读取和修改其状态,以及如何调用对象的方法来执行特定操作。 事件驱动编程: 响应用户交互。Access 应用程序的核心在于响应用户的操作。我们将详细讲解各种事件,如 Click、Change、BeforeUpdate、AfterUpdate、OnLoad、OnOpen 等,以及如何编写事件处理程序来响应用户行为。 与 Access 对象交互的 VBA 技术: 操作表与记录集: 数据增删改查的实现。我们将重点讲解如何使用 VBA 代码来打开、关闭、创建、删除记录集(Recordset),以及如何进行数据的添加、修改、删除和检索。我们将探讨不同类型的记录集(Snapshot, Dynaset, Table-Type)及其适用场景。 查询(Queries)的编程操作: 动态构建和执行查询。你将学会如何通过 VBA 创建、修改和执行 SQL 查询,实现数据的动态过滤、排序和聚合。 窗体(Forms)的编程控制: 增强用户界面的交互性。我们将讲解如何通过 VBA 来控制窗体的行为,例如打开、关闭、导航记录、验证数据输入、动态显示/隐藏控件、响应用户操作等。 报表(Reports)的编程定制: 动态生成和格式化报表。你将学习如何通过 VBA 来动态生成报表,控制报表的打印和导出,以及在报表中实现复杂的数据计算和格式化。 第三部分:构建专业的 Access 应用程序 掌握了基础知识和 VBA 编程技巧后,我们将进一步学习如何构建功能完善、用户友好的 Access 应用程序。 用户界面设计与优化: 窗体设计原则: 提升用户体验。我们将探讨良好的窗体设计原则,包括布局、导航、信息呈现等方面,确保用户能够轻松理解和使用应用程序。 控件的应用: 丰富的交互元素。我们将详细介绍各种常用控件,如文本框、组合框、列表框、复选框、选项按钮、命令按钮、图像框等,以及如何通过 VBA 来控制它们的属性和行为。 导航设计: 引导用户便捷操作。我们将讲解如何设计有效的导航系统,例如使用选项卡、菜单栏、工具栏等,让用户能够快速访问应用程序的各个功能模块。 数据验证与错误处理: 输入验证: 保证数据质量。我们将学习如何利用控件的属性(如验证规则、验证文本)和 VBA 代码来执行严格的数据输入验证,防止无效数据进入数据库。 错误处理机制: 应对意外情况。本书将深入讲解 VBA 的错误处理技术,包括 `On Error GoTo`、`On Error Resume Next` 等,以及如何编写健壮的错误处理代码,优雅地处理运行时错误,防止程序崩溃,并向用户提供有用的反馈。 报表的高级应用: 分组与排序: 结构化数据展示。我们将学习如何在报表中进行数据分组和排序,以清晰地展示数据的层级结构和统计信息。 计算字段与汇总: 数据分析的利器。你将掌握如何在报表中创建计算字段,执行总计、平均值、计数等汇总操作,为数据分析提供支持。 条件格式化: 突出关键信息。我们将学习如何利用条件格式化来突出报表中符合特定条件的数据,使其更易于阅读和理解。 子报表与组合图表: 丰富报表内容。你将学习如何使用子报表来展示关联数据,以及如何结合图表来直观地呈现数据趋势。 宏(Macros)与自动化: 宏的简单应用: 快速实现重复操作。对于一些简单的、重复性的任务,宏是一种便捷的解决方案。我们将讲解如何创建和使用宏来实现诸如打开窗体、运行查询、发送邮件等操作。 宏与 VBA 的结合: 协同工作,事半功倍。我们将探讨如何在宏中调用 VBA 子程序,以及如何通过 VBA 来执行宏,实现更灵活的自动化流程。 第四部分:高级主题与最佳实践 在掌握了核心编程技术后,我们将进一步探讨一些高级主题和开发最佳实践,以帮助你构建更专业、更具扩展性的 Access 应用程序。 数据导入与导出: 与其他应用程序的数据交换。 我们将学习如何将 Access 数据库中的数据导出到各种格式,如 Excel、文本文件,以及如何从这些格式导入数据到 Access 数据库。 利用 VBA 实现自动化导入/导出。 数据库的性能优化: 索引的应用与维护。 讲解如何合理使用索引来提高查询速度,以及如何维护索引的有效性。 查询优化技巧。 数据库瘦身与压缩。 安全性与用户权限管理: 初步的安全设置。 用户级别安全(仅作概念介绍,Access 2000 的安全模型相对简单)。 调试与代码维护: VBA 调试工具的应用: 断点、监视表达式、单步执行等。 代码注释与文档化。 版本控制的初步概念。 数据库的部署与分发: 打包与分发应用程序。 本书的独特之处 本书不仅仅是理论的堆砌,更注重实践。我们将通过大量的实际案例和逐步演示,帮助你理解每一个概念并掌握实际操作。你将学会如何从零开始构建一个功能完整的数据库应用程序,并能够根据自己的需求进行修改和扩展。 谁适合阅读本书? 初学者: 渴望学习数据库编程,并希望从一个易于上手的平台开始。 Access 用户: 已经熟悉 Access 的基本操作,希望进一步提升其功能,实现自动化和定制化。 IT 支持人员: 需要为部门或团队开发小型数据库解决方案。 学生和教育工作者: 学习数据库原理和应用开发的理想教材。 结语 Access 2000 仍然是一个强大的工具,掌握其编程技术将为你打开一扇通往数据管理和应用程序开发的大门。本书将是你在这段旅程中不可或缺的伙伴。让我们一起深入 Access 2000 的编程世界,解锁数据的无限可能!

作者简介

目录信息

读后感

评分

评分

评分

评分

评分

用户评价

评分

评分

评分

评分

评分

本站所有内容均为互联网搜索引擎提供的公开搜索信息,本站不存储任何数据与内容,任何内容与数据均与本站无关,如有需要请联系相关搜索引擎包括但不限于百度google,bing,sogou

© 2026 onlinetoolsland.com All Rights Reserved. 本本书屋 版权所有